There is no specific number of copies. The book must sell the most copies in a specific period of time. The New York Times runs a weekly bestseller list that keeps track of book sales.

In Canada, a book typically needs to sell around 5,000 copies in order to be considered a best seller. This number can vary depending on the publication and the time of year.
